Output a134842f17a2d88e32db48251a30b978de4de9ef1501564c210c6edf75a29dc7:0

value
17278501
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d940ead69e56111767d5ebf59c2ea13dc8890ed3 OP_EQUAL
address
3MVkKhwM1xsyTS7KHUnSEVSz7XEpUGBkCZ
transaction
a134842f17a2d88e32db48251a30b978de4de9ef1501564c210c6edf75a29dc7
confirmations
160149
spent
true